Abstract
A method is presented that converts dynamic T-1-weighted spoiled gradient-r ecalled echo (SGRE) image intensities into estimates of T-1 without the err ors associated with imperfections In the slice profile and transmitter coil magnetic field (B-1). The method Involves T-1 measurements performed befor e and after a series of dynamic SGRE images. These measurements serve to ca librate and correct the SGRE signal strength equation used to estimate T-1. Simulations and phantom experiments were performed to test the method for slice-selective (two-dimensional) and slab-selective (three-dimensional) im aging, as well as for imaging performed with optimized and un-optimized B-1 . For nearly air test conditions, T-1 was estimated accurately (within 10%) over a range of T-1 values expected in vivo (similar to 1200 --> 300 msec) . This method should be useful for quantifying dynamic SGRE imaging for man y different applications Including breast NIR imaging. Magn Reson Med 42:74 6-753, 1999. (C) 1999 Wiley-Liss, Inc.
